3.00 credits (2.00 lec/1.00 lab) This course completes the survey of materials begun in MUSC 1150. Students will continue study of the major components of the tonal music system as it applies to Western classical and pop music: chord inversions and sevenths, part-writing, guitar symbols, progressions, and harmonic analysis. They will also explore modes, the blues and nontonal music; begin to train their ears to recognize performed pitches, rhythms, and intervals and to write them as notation; and gain a general understanding of the nature of artistic form and design in sound. Fulfills MnTC Goal Area 6. Prerequisite: MUSC 1150.
